A specific type of in-car entertainment system, the unit combines a standardized physical dimension (single DIN) with wireless connectivity for the Android Auto platform. This allows users to integrate their Android smartphones with their vehicle’s head unit, providing access to navigation, communication, and media playback features directly on the car’s display, without the need for a physical USB connection. This technology offers a streamlined and modern approach to in-car smartphone integration.
This integration offers numerous advantages. It simplifies the user experience by eliminating cable clutter and enabling automatic connection upon vehicle startup. Furthermore, it can enhance safety by allowing drivers to access smartphone features with minimal distraction. In the past, in-car systems often required proprietary software and wired connections, making them less versatile and user-friendly. The introduction of standardized platforms and wireless capabilities represents a significant step forward in automotive technology.
